> Meanwhile, is there a semblance of reverse page table I haven't found yet? > I can find the pages I want to shuffle around by physical address, but I > need the task and page structs in order to do it, and brute-force searching > just isn't worth it...
No, no reverse page tables. The data structures to keep them up-to-date worries me (it would essentially involve doubling all the page tables). It comes up every once in a while, but I'd really like to avoid it if at all possible.
